Celtic fans are fuming after their team’s 0-0 draw against Hibernian, with many directing their frustration at left centre-back Liam Scales. Despite dominating possession and creating several chances, Celtic failed to find the net, and Scales’ performance came under intense scrutiny.

## Scales’ Struggles
Scales has been a key player for Celtic, known for his composure and defensive prowess in European games. However, his recent performances have raised concerns, with fans pointing out defensive errors and hesitation on the ball. In the match against Hibernian, Scales struggled to contain the opposition, and his mistakes were highlighted by fans on social media.¹
## Fan Reaction
Celtic fans are calling for Scales to be sold in January, with some expressing their disappointment and frustration on social media. One fan commented, “Scales just isn’t cutting it. Celtic need to look at January options if they want to compete.” Others have defended Scales, citing his past successes and urging him to bounce back from his recent struggles.
## Brendan Rodgers’ Assessment
Celtic manager Brendan Rodgers expressed his satisfaction with the team’s performance, despite the goalless draw. He praised the players’ effort and highlighted the need for a “killer touch” in the box to convert chances into goals. Rodgers also acknowledged the supporters’ protest against the club’s board, which lasted for 12 minutes, and urged his players to focus on football rather than off-field issues.²
